C语言的一列,c语言一列数据改成一行几列

dfnjsfkhak 10 0

大家好,今天小编关注到一个比较意思的话题,就是关于C语言的一列的问题,于是小编就整理了3个相关介绍C语言的一列的解答,让我们一起看看吧。

  1. 【EXCEL】怎么表示A到D列中任意一列?
  2. excel如何把一个单元格复制一列?
  3. C语言,如何对二维数组进行按列排序?

excel怎么表示A到D列中任意一列?

我将题意引申为示A:D列任意一行的和,然后输入以下公式

=SUM(CHOOSE(RANDBETWEEN(1,4),A:A,B:B,C:C,D:D))

C语言的一列,c语言一列数据改成一行几列-第1张图片-芜湖力博教育咨询公司
图片来源,侵删)

表示:从A、B、C、D中任选一行求和。RANDBETWEEN(1,4)表示从1-4中随机选择个数,CHOOSE(1(或234),A:A,B:B,C:C,D:D)表示从ABCD列选择对应序号列。

如果你想表示为“ABCD列中任意一列的和等于100,就显示A,否则不显示”的意思,可以输入

=IF(OR(SUM(A:A)=100,SUM((B:B)=100,SUM(C:C)=100,SUM(D:D)=100),"A","")

C语言的一列,c语言一列数据改成一行几列-第2张图片-芜湖力博教育咨询公司
(图片来源网络,侵删)

excel如何把一个单元复制一列?

excel***一列的方法步骤:

1.打开电脑上的excel表格,框选出一列数据

2.按下***的快捷键Ctrl+C,数据在虚线状态说明***的命令生效。

C语言的一列,c语言一列数据改成一行几列-第3张图片-芜湖力博教育咨询公司
(图片来源网络,侵删)

3.在空白的单元格中,按下粘贴的快捷键Ctrl+V即可粘贴出数据。

4.根据以上步骤即可在excel中***粘贴一列。

C语言,如何对二维数组进行按列排序

在C语言中,二维数组按行存储,对每一行排序很方便,可以把每一行当成一个一维数组,使用排序函数直接进行排序。

然而对每一列进行排序,就不能直接当成一维数组进行排序。但是仍然可以把第j列a[0...M-1][j]在逻辑上当成一维数组进行排序,下面以使用冒泡排序为例对其排序。

对二维数组按列排序后,进一步展示了如何调用快速排序函数按行进行排序。

程序源码:

#include

编译运行后的结果如下

程序源码和编译后的可执行程序已经打包放在附件里,可以直接下载运行。

到此,以上就是小编对于C语言的一列的问题就介绍到这了,希望介绍关于C语言的一列的3点解答对大家有用

标签: 排序 数组 二维